Transaction f812d4cab3bf91dde76924c96f2732c1cb38023816fbeacaa5173a88415e0614
1 Input
1 Outputs
- f812d4cab3bf91dde76924c96f2732c1cb38023816fbeacaa5173a88415e0614:0
value 1369938
address 3CHSC5Z5HW5H83q4BLF9kyLtbU8tkdVpgy